Graziella Magherini
Graziella Magherini (1927–2023) was an Italian psychiatrist, writer and art historian.
Overview
Born at Florence in 1927, died at Florence in 2023.
In detail
Graziella Magherini studied at University of Florence. the recorded working language is Italian.
The field of work recorded is art therapy and Stendhal syndrome.
Places of work recorded in the authority are Florence. Employment is recorded with Hospital of Santa Maria Nuova.
